Sea-Going Phantoms presents a comprehensive look at the McDonnell Douglas F-4 Phantom II at sea, blending first-hand accounts with in-depth technical detail. Contributions from more than a hundred aircrew and maintainers bring the aircraft’s story to life, from its early development to its twilight years in Reserve service. Readers will find personal accounts of MiG battles from more than a dozen MiG killers, the Phantom’s introduction into combat with the Marines as a CAS and reconnaissance aircraft, dramatic “Bear” intercepts on Mediterranean cruises, and memories of service into the 1980s. Richly illustrated, this volume provides a complete record of the Phantom’s sea-going legacy.
